LEGACY HIGH CHARTER

LEGACY HIGH CHARTER is a Title I public charter high school that is part of the ORANGE school district, located in OCOEE, FL with about 210 students offering grade levels from 9th Grade to 12th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 16 teachers, LEGACY HIGH CHARTER has a student/teacher ratio of about 13: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

LEGACY HIGH CHARTER, located at 1550 E. Crown Point Rd. in Ocoee, Florida, is a specialized educational institution operating under the umbrella of the Orange County Public Schools (OCPS) system. As a public charter school, it is designed to provide an alternative learning environment that focuses on meeting the diverse academic and social needs of its student population. The school typically serves students who may benefit from a more personalized or flexible approach to education compared to traditional comprehensive high schools, often focusing on credit recovery, dropout prevention, or accelerated pathways toward graduation.

By partnering with the Orange County school district, LEGACY HIGH CHARTER maintains a curriculum aligned with state standards while leveraging the resources and oversight of the larger district. The school’s mission generally centers on fostering student success, improving graduation rates, and preparing young adults for post-secondary education or the workforce. Because it functions as a charter, the school often employs unique instructional strategies—such as smaller class sizes or self-paced coursework—to ensure that students who have struggled in conventional settings have the necessary support to earn their high school diplomas.

* A public charter school is a publicly funded school that is typically governed by a group or organization under a legislative contract with the state, the district, or another entity. The charter exempts the school from certain state or local rules and regulations.

1 The National School Lunch Program (NSLP) provides eligible students with free or reduced-price lunch

2 Title I, Part A (Title I) of the Elementary and Secondary Education Act prov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families.
